eryar

Enjoy Learning C++

排序:
默认
按更新时间
按访问量

回溯法学习---求集合的幂集

<br />回溯法也是设计递归过程的一种重要方法,它的求解过程实际上是先序遍历一棵“状态树”的过程,只是这棵树不是遍历前预先建立的,而是隐含在遍历过程中。<br /> <br />如果意识到这一点,很多递归过程的设计也就迎刃而解了。<br /> &l...

2010-06-03 22:59:00

阅读数:756

评论数:0

回文

看了一下网上的关于回文的程序,大多是递归或是用指针来实现的,我换了一个思路, 用栈和队列来实现一下. ;)可能有些复杂,但是可读性比较好. /* some useful functions and variables.*/#ifndef _UTILITY_H_#define _UTILITY_H_...

2010-01-31 14:44:00

阅读数:464

评论数:0

Queue---队列

/* Queue class declarations.*/#ifndef _QUEUE_H_#define _QUEUE_H_#include using namespace std;typedef char ElemType;typedef struct SNode{ ElemType dat...

2010-01-02 18:38:00

阅读数:608

评论数:0

C++ Templates Tutorial---C++模板教程

 来自:http://www.iis.sinica.edu.tw/~kathy/vcstl/templates.htm Introduction简介许多C++程序常用像栈、队列、表等的数据结构。(举个例子)一个程序可能需要一个客户的队列(a queue of customers)和一个消息的队列(...

2010-01-02 16:31:00

阅读数:2168

评论数:0

链栈 Link Stack

/* stack class declarations;*/#ifndef _STACK_H_#define _STACK_H_#include using namespace std;typedef int ElemType;typedef struct SNode{ ElemType data...

2010-01-01 23:09:00

阅读数:473

评论数:0

是不是通过指针的指针改变了私有数据成员?

1. TreeNode.h /* binary tree node definition.*/#ifndef _TREENODE_H_#define _TREENODE_H_#include using namespace std;typedef char ElemType;typedef str...

2009-11-03 22:46:00

阅读数:655

评论数:0

二叉树

Binary Treesby Nick Parlante原文地址:http://cslibrary.stanford.edu/110/BinaryTrees.html      本文介绍了二叉树的基本概念,并给出了C/C++和JAVA的实例代码。 二叉树有优雅的递归指针结构,因此是学习指针递归的一...

2009-10-23 22:27:00

阅读数:471

评论数:0

二叉树-C++

二叉树的先序法创建, 先序遍历、中序遍历、后序遍历。 1. BiTree.h//------------------------------------------------------------------------------// Copyright (c) 2009 eryar All...

2009-10-17 20:09:00

阅读数:2683

评论数:6

二叉树的创建、遍历

1. 二叉树数据定义 BinTree.h头文件//------------------------------------------------------------------------------// Copyright (c) 2009 eryar All rights reserve...

2009-09-14 22:35:00

阅读数:2582

评论数:0

栈 Stack

1. stack.h//------------------------------------------------------------------------------// Copyright (c) 2009 eryar All rights reserved.//// File ...

2009-08-27 23:29:00

阅读数:389

评论数:0

Maze

看了下原码,原来是出栈操作实现有误,经改正,终于可以走出简单迷宫了。Happy~~ /* stack definition*/#include "stack.h"/* Parameter : NONE Return : NONE Description : stack cla...

2009-08-04 22:48:00

阅读数:335

评论数:0

走出迷宫 Maze

参考着书籍,终于写出了求出迷宫一条路径的程序,但还是有个问题: 就是遇到有些情况会在原地打转。请高手指点,使用VC++ 6.0 编译。文件清单:1. map.txt2. stack.h3. stack.cpp4. maze.h5. maze.cpp6. main.cpp 1.首先迷宫文件格式map...

2009-08-02 22:36:00

阅读数:829

评论数:0

List with C++

List.h/* Link list declaration.*/#ifndef _LIST_H_#define _LIST_H_#include #include #include "neste.h"#define IDMF_OPEN 9001#define IDMF_SAV...

2009-07-30 23:49:00

阅读数:581

评论数:0

Sequence List

List.h//------------------------------------------------// List structure definition.//================================================#ifndef _LIST_...

2009-05-23 00:59:00

阅读数:720

评论数:0

Hanoi 与二叉树的中序遍历

Hanoi 与二叉树的中序遍历Author : eryar@163.comKey Words : Hanoi , Binary Tree, TraversalDescription : 对比Hanoi的程序与二叉树的中序遍历算法, 可知Hanoi问题即是用二叉树的中序遍历来解决的。一、 Hanoi...

2009-03-28 22:57:00

阅读数:1033

评论数:0

提示
确定要删除当前文章?
取消 删除
关闭
关闭